Sarangān
Sarangān is a mountain in Shah Wali Kot District, Kandahar and has an elevation of 1,348 metres. Sarangān is situated nearby to the locality Lwaṟ Chaghnay, as well as near Dê Pāy Chaghnay.| Tap on a place to explore it |
